Design and Build Quality
The Razer Blade 17 features a premium aluminum chassis that offers both strength and a lightweight profile. Its compact form factor makes it portable for on-the-go professionals. The keyboard is comfortable for long working sessions, and the display boasts a high refresh rate with vibrant colors, ideal for detailed design work.
Performance Capabilities
Equipped with the latest Intel Core i7 or i9 processors and NVIDIA GeForce RTX 30-series graphics, the Razer Blade 17 delivers exceptional power. During testing with Revit 2025, it handled large models with ease, providing smooth navigation and rendering. The system’s fast SSD storage reduces load times significantly, enhancing productivity.
CPU and GPU Performance
The combination of high-end CPU and GPU allows for real-time rendering and complex calculations. Benchmark tests show that the Razer Blade 17 maintains high frame rates and quick processing times, even with intensive Revit projects.
Thermal Management and Noise Levels
Thermal performance is crucial during extended modeling sessions. The Razer Blade 17 uses vapor chamber cooling technology to keep temperatures in check. Under load, the laptop remains relatively quiet, with fans increasing noise only during prolonged high-performance tasks.
Durability and Longevity
The build quality of the Razer Blade 17 suggests it is designed for durability. The chassis resists minor impacts and scratches, and the keyboard is rated for thousands of keystrokes. Battery life varies depending on workload but generally supports several hours of intensive use, making it suitable for fieldwork or extended sessions away from power sources.
